Popular places to visit

Kumu Art Museum
Enjoy the panoramic view from the rooftop and admire the sleek architecture of this gallery, which showcases contemporary Estonian art.

Kadriorg Palace
Watch your kids paint in the workshop and tour the gallery on foreign art in one of Estonia’s finest architectural gems.

Kadrioru Park
Bring the whole family to the fountains, playgrounds and mansions of this vast park among the dense woodland and ponds.

Russalka Memorial
Erected in honor of the victims of a sunken Russian ship, this iconic statue depicts an angel looking out toward the Baltic Sea.
